body { 
  scrollbar-face-color: #2D2D2D;
  scrollbar-highlight-color: #FFFFFF;
  scrollbar-3dlight-color: #000000;
  scrollbar-darkshadow-color: #000000;
  scrollbar-shadow-color: #575757;
  scrollbar-arrow-color: #FFFFFF;
  scrollbar-track-color: #2D2D2D;
  margin-top:3px;
  background-color:#184747; 
  font-family:Verdana,Helvetica,Arial,sans-serif;
  color: #ffffff;
   }

.rss_channel_title {font-weight: bold; font-size: 125%; margin-top: 30px;}
.rss_channel_link {font-weight: normal; font-size: 100%; margin-top: 10px;}
.rss_channel_description {font-weight: normal; font-size: 100%; margin-top: 10px;}
.rss_item_title {font-weight: bold; margin-top: 30px;}
.rss_item_description {margin-top: 10px;}
.rss_item_link {margin-top: 10px;}
.rss_item_date {margin-top: 10px;}

.menue {
  font-family: Arial,Helvetica,sans-serif;
  font-size: 18px;
 /*  line-height: 19px; */
  color: #555555;
  }

h1 {
  font-size: 18px;
  line-height: 26px;
  color: #EDE6E6;
  font-weight: bold;
  }

h2 {
  font-family: Arial,Helvetica,sans-serif;
  font-size: 16px;
 /*  line-height: 19px; */
  color: #555555;
  }

.boxcontent {
  font-family: :Verdana,Helvetica,Arial,sans-serif;
  font-size: 12px;
  line-height: 18px;
  color: #002F5E;
  }

.boxheadline {
  font-family: Arial,Helvetica,sans-serif;
  font-size: 18px;
 /*  line-height: 19px; */
  color: #000000;
  text-align: center;
  }

.maincontent {
  font-size: 16px;
  line-height: 22px;
  color: #EDE6E6;
  }

 .tabletitle {
  font-size: 15px;
  font-weight: bold;
  text-align: center;
  /* line-height: 17px; */
  }

.bigheadline {
  font-size: 24px;
  font-weight: bold;
  text-align: center;
  color: #ff0000;

  }

.offerheadline {
  font-size: 15px;
  font-weight: bold;
  line-height: 30px;
  color: #000000;
  }

.offer {
  font-size: 9px;
  line-height: 12px;
  color: #000000;
  }

A:link { color : #EDE6E6; text-decoration: none; }
A:visited {color : #EDE6E6; text-decoration: none; }
A:bb:hover {color: #CC6060; text-decoration: underline; }
A:active {color: #CC6060; text-decoration: underline; }


/* li {
  font-family: :Verdana,Helvetica,Arial,sans-serif;
  font-size: 12px;
  line-height: 18px;
  color: #002F5E;
  }
*/

hr { 
   color: #80A1BD; /* IE 6 */
   background-color: #80A1BD; /* Mozolla 1.4 */
   border: #80A1BD; /* Opera 7.11 */
   height: 2px; /* Opera: Für die Anzeige notwendig, Mozolla für einheitliche Höhe */
   }

.adresse {
  font-size: 9px;
  line-height: 11px;
  color: #000000;
  }
